Lutz fall / winter 2001-02
No.3
tuxedo, sport, flowers
“This collection took the work I’d done in the first two: the sporty references, the Tuxedo, the high waists and low collars , the ‘taking something and doing it in the opposite way ‘ to its’ conclusion: A Tuxedo was mixed with a Flightjacket, a work-overall was cut with lapels in shiny silk; Tuxedo pants had drawstrings like jogging trousers. A big woolen scarf had waterproof silk panels attached to it to be worn as a cape or overskirt. It made everything I’d done before more clear , and apparently also more acceptable. People who, considering where I’d worked before, had expected dark and longish silhouettes and unfinished edges had at last accepted that this was not what I was about. This was also the first collection we sold, in a way that surprised even us.”
